A 22-year-old Indian student, Saketh Sreenivasaiah, pursuing a Master’s at UC Berkeley, has been found deceased. Reported missing on February 12th, his body was recovered by local police, confirmed by the Consulate General of India, San Francisco. Consular officers are providing full support to his family, including arrangements for repatriation.
